National Conference Shines Spotlight
on Casino Marketing

 
 

LAS VEGAS (June 16, 2004) – Marketing is the creative force that drives the casino industry’s phenomenal growth. Now, for the first time, casino marketers have their own conference: “Casino Marketing 2004: The National Conference,” which will be held July 25-27, 2004, at the Rio All-Suite Hotel and Casino in Las Vegas. This first-of-its-kind conference, co-produced by Raving Consulting and Ascend Media Gaming Group, will address specific marketing issues facing casino operators in national and regional gaming markets.

“This experts-sharing-with-experts conference is long overdue for casino marketers,” says Dennis Conrad, Raving Consulting president and conference coordinator. “It will provide one-of-a-kind information, strategies and networking for senior level gaming professionals. The format will allow for educational and engaging presentations from some of most respected marketing minds in the industry, followed by frank discussions and hard-hitting questions.”

The conference features three diverse keynote presentations. Tom Bedell, CEO of a major international sporting company, will reveal how he created the “biggest and best” from a “mom and pop” start. Marilyn Winn, Senior Vice President of Harrah’s Las Vegas Operations, will deliver a luncheon keynote address on “Current Marketing Challenges of the North American Gaming Industry.” Ginny Shanks, Senior Vice President of Acquisition Marketing for Harrah’s, will provide the opening night keynote on July 25.

John Romero will receive the first-ever Lifetime Achievement Award in casino marketing. Romero will be recognized at an awards breakfast July 26 for contributing a lifetime of casino marketing wisdom during his more than four decades in the industry.

The conference lineup is equally diverse and rewarding.  “The Harrah’s Roundtable” will feature a panel of senior Harrah’s marketing executives discussing that market leader’s success. Two separate sessions titled “Gaming Across North America: Regional Marketing Reports,” will feature 15 different gaming executives discussing marketing trends and innovations in their respective regions. Other panels include discussions on customer service, advertising, cutting-edge marketing technology and corporate marketing. And Raving President Dennis Conrad will unveil his seventh annual “Best (And Worst) Casino Promotions of the Year” list.

Several hundred top marketing professionals from across the country and Canada, representing commercial, tribal, local and mega-casinos, are expected at this inaugural event. This marks the second partnership between Reno-based Raving Consulting and Ascend Media Gaming Group, the gaming industry’s business-to-business media leader. The two teamed up in February to present the highly successful Northern Nevada Gaming Summit in Reno.
